> > Lately I've been thinking about a thin foil, with adhesive on one > > side. Anybody know where I could get a material like this? This should be a hardware store item, Dave. Like copper tape I'm planning to use for my ribbon controller, you could find aluminum tape (also known as racer tape or 200mph tape) and brass tape. Color choice is limited. Then Adam wrote: > Many years ago I had some narrow, stick-on vinyl striping which was sold for > automotive pin-striping. (I used it to decorate my skateboard helmet.) It > might work also if it came in colors. The stuff I had was black, which > wouldn't help much. Ah, but it DOES come in MANY colors! Check out your local auto body supply or auto paint shop, hardware store, gee-I'll bet Kmart or Walmart in the automotive accessories aisle, auto parts store (Pep Boys, Champion, Big A, Auto Zone, etc...) or even some big service stations. Not willing to put on pants and peruse the automotive delights of Ames, Dave? Go mail order- J.C Whitney has been putting out gobs of auto parts and accessories for years. They've finally(!) stopped sending me catalogs and are on the web at http://www.jcwhitney.com/. The pinstriping tape may well be the best idea-it doesn't shrink and has an aggressive adhesive.
